Rhodochrosite and Ludlamite Specific Gravity

Another important criteria for qualitative analysis of gemstones is Rhodochrosite and Ludlamite Specific gravity. Specific gravity is the relative density of a gemstone compared with respect to density of water. Gemologists use Rhodochrosite and Ludlamite Optical Properties during the identification of gemstone. Specific gravity of Rhodochrosite is 3.1-3.2 whereas that of Ludlamite is 3.1-3.2.
